History Society Lecture
Event Details
'Law in a time of Plague - Was the Law a Good Doctor?' by Professor Sir John Baker & Professor John Wass.
Plague and Pandemic are not new nor are the efforts of government to deal with them by executive proclamations. Professors Baker and Wass will discuss and illustrate the Tudor and Stuart governments approaches, their legitimacy and effectiveness.
